Open Forum on Intraoperative Awareness and Monitoring


he ASA Committee on Practice Parameters has appointed a Task Force on Intraoperative Awareness and Brain Function Monitoring to develop a practice parameter to assist anesthesiologists and other health care providers on this important issue. To facilitate the development of this practice parameter, the task force is conducting a structured open forum for Association of University Anesthesiologists (AUA) and ASA members to be held at the AUA 2005 Annual Meeting on Friday, May 6, 2005, from 6 a.m. to 8 a.m. at the Baltimore Marriott Waterfront Hotel in Baltimore, Maryland.

The purpose of the open forum is to provide an opportunity for attendees to present oral and written testimony on the content and impact of this parameter. In particular the task force seeks testimony on clinical issues, resources and feasibility.

The open forum will consist of a slide presentation by members of the task force; during the slide presentation, there will be several structured time-limited opportunities for questions or comments related to the presented material.
